Top 5 Arcade Racing Apps on iOS in Colombia - Q1 2024

In the first quarter of 2024, the top 5 arcade racing apps on iOS in Colombia showed varied performance in terms of weekly downloads, revenue, and active users. Here's a breakdown of their trends:

Bridge Race

During Q1 2024, weekly revenue for Bridge Race fluctuated, peaking at approximately $40 in mid-January and mid-March. Downloads saw a significant drop from 5.6K at the start of January to just 41 in mid-February but rebounded to 2.9K by the end of March. Active users decreased from 18.4K in early January to a low of 7.5K in mid-February before climbing back to 12K by the end of March.

Need for Speed No Limits

Need for Speed No Limits experienced steady weekly revenue, starting at $356 in early January and peaking at $497 by the end of March. Downloads fluctuated, with a notable increase to 1.8K in early February and ending the quarter at 1.1K. Active users showed a similar trend, starting at 6.9K, dipping to 4.6K in late February, and ending at 6.4K.

Asphalt Legends Unite

Asphalt Legends Unite had a relatively stable revenue stream, peaking at $225 in late January and ending March with $170. Downloads varied, with a low of 353 in mid-February and a significant spike to 3K in the last week of March. Active users followed a similar pattern, starting at 4K, dipping to 2.4K in mid-February, and surging to 5.9K by the end of the quarter.

CarX Street

CarX Street's weekly revenue remained relatively stable, peaking at $170 at the start of January and ending March with $147. Downloads started at 1.7K in early January, dropped to 218 in mid-February, and rebounded to 1.7K by the end of March. Active users showed a gradual decline from 10.3K in early January to 6.6K in early March, before rising to 8K by the end of the quarter.

Pocket Champs PVP Racing Games

Pocket Champs PVP Racing Games saw its revenue peak at $513 in mid-February, with a steady performance throughout the quarter, ending at $438. Downloads fluctuated, starting at 481 in early January, dipping to 123 in late February, and rising to 475 by the end of March. Active users remained relatively stable, starting at 1.4K in early January, dropping to 966 in late February, and ending at 1.4K by the end of the quarter.

The data presented here comes from Sensor Tower. For more detailed insights and analysis, visit Sensor Tower's website.
